What is an endangered species? why are species endangered?
An Endangered species is a group of organisms that are at risk of being extinct. In other words there are not many of that species, which can cause the organism to vanish. Many animals are becoming extinct because of human activity. Animals encounter many threats like hunting, climate change, disease, habitat loss, and pollution. Animals are killed for their fur, food, medicines, or just for status symbols.
Polar Bears
Polar bears are endangered because of climate change. The change in the weather causes the ice to melt and makes the bears spend more time on land than hunting in the water.
Tigers
Tigers are becoming extinct because of deforestation and poaching. They are losing their habitat which makes them more powerless to poaching. Tigers are mainly killed for medicine or status symbols.
Giant Panda
Pandas are becoming extinct because of deforestation and poaching. People are cutting the bamboo the panda needs to survive to make roads. Pandas are being killed for their fur.
what is the impact on ecosystems?
The Tiger is the top predator of the food chain, it helps keep ecosystems stable. All organisms that are part of the ecosystem and humans benefit by getting food and water. The Giant Panda also helps its ecosystem by spreading the seeds of bamboo. Polar bears play an important role in balancing the health in the aquatic environment.
ways to resolve the issue?
What people can do to prevent the extinction of pandas is to increase their habitat. They can also make laws or rules against poaching. To protect the tigers they can stop the tiger trade and shut down black markets. To protect the polar bears they can reduce industrial development to prevent oil spills.
